Softball Recap: Fort Calhoun Pioneers vs. Gothenburg Swedes

Winning is always nice, but doing so behind a season-high score is even better (just ask Fort Calhoun). Everything went their way against the Gothenburg Swedes on Monday as the Fort Calhoun Pioneers made off with a 15-1 victory. The Pioneers might be getting used to big wins seeing as the team has won 13 matchups by six runs or more this season.

The team relied heavily on Addison Benoit, who fired off two home runs and five RBI while going 2-for-2. Those two home runs gave her a new career-high. The team also got some help courtesy of Kaylee Taylor, who scored three runs and stole a base while going 2-for-3.

Perhaps unsurprisingly given the score, Fort Calhoun lost a few balls and finished the game with three home runs. They easily outclassed their opponents in that department as Gothenburg didn't launched any.

The win was the tenth in a row for Fort Calhoun, bringing their record for this year to 22-5. As for Gothenburg, they have been struggling recently as they've lost eight of their last nine games, which put a noticeable dent in their 7-18 record this season.

Fort Calhoun has already played their next match, a 10-2 victory against Central City on the 7th. Gothenburg does not have any more games scheduled as of now.
